I applied online. I interviewed at Travelers (Hartford, CT) in Oct 2020
Interview
The interview process was very simple. I applied on Handshake, had an initial interview with two people in the program via Webex. For the second round, I had to interviews back to back with people who worked in the field. Standard behavioral questions. Ultimately they wanted to know about you and were quite friendly.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Suppose you had to choose between two properties to build a new facility. 1st one is cleared and prepped for building but costs a lot of money. 2nd piece of land is fully wooded and would take some time to be prepped to build but costs significantly less. Which one would you choose and why?
